I won't go into the major concerns, but just answer your last question: Why encode yourmusic as MP3, whenit could generate such dificulties? Easy: Because everything and everyone supports MP3. All those MP3 players, DVD-players and not to forget software. Yes in software you'll find enough, that also supports other formats. But people are easily settled in theri ways. I know a few friends, who can't play my ogg, since they refuse to isntall winamp or such things, because they experienced some trouble or updates and other net activity, that they are too lazy or unknowledgeable to stop. And yes there is iTunes today, which I believe is mainly based on mpeg formats. No longer just mp3, but I _THINK_, that m4a is also from the same group, probably having the same licensing requirements.
